Onefootball GmbH

Berlin, DE

Software Engineer in Test - Scores Team

At OneFootball it’s important to us to create a flexible and inclusive work environment. This position is open for applications either onsite in our Berlin and London offices or remotely in Germany, United Kingdom, Poland and Portugal.

We believe that great, agile software engineering requires creativity in solving problems for our users, a scalable architecture, great coding as well as open minded communication.

At OneFootball we are delivering the product experience for football fans, the platform for our content partners and tools for our internal users. Our main systems consist of a micro service architecture with golang applications running on Kubernetes in AWS, serving iOS, Android and Web clients.

Building quality in from the start and a testing mindset is our ambition. We love automation, but we are not shy of exploratory testing and manual testing sessions.

We believe that empowered and informed users are happier. As a result of this, we provide first-class experience on in-app tools to inform, delight and empower our users.

In this role you will

    • Contribute to the QA area
    • Effectively communicate and coordinate with engineers, leads and stakeholders for an agile testing mindset and “Shift-left testing”
    • Analyze and decompose our software systems and design the strategy and tools for the team to own their quality
    • Directly support 1 cross functional development team and build test automation for our iOS/Swift, Android/Kotlin applications
    • Focus on delivering faster results using CI/CD tools to shorten the release life cycle
    • Contribute to the production code (depending on your skills and interests, support for learning new languages provided)

Your profile

    • A broad experience in different approaches, tools and frameworks for quality testing, from unit testing, API testing, UI testing to exploratory testing, manual testing and testing sessions.
    • Strong knowledge and understanding of software QA methodologies, tools and processes
    • Experience with both iOS and Android mobile automation
    • Very experienced with at least one mobile native UI testing framework (Espresso, XCUITest or other)
    • Knowledge and understanding of CI/CD processes and tools
    • Solid experience in at least one mobile programming language (Kotlin or Swift)

If we have captured your interest and you want to help us build the ultimate media platform for football fans, submit your application and join our Engineering team! OneFootball strives for a healthy and safe workplace and is committed to building diverse teams. You can find our Data Privacy Policy for recruiting here .